Transaction 868905be45687ab51c6cf637e8a8727255831f72a5eb178eac02010236870463

1 Input
2 Outputs
  • 868905be45687ab51c6cf637e8a8727255831f72a5eb178eac02010236870463:0
  • value  50000
    address  1DEi3BvPGXZqptXGzDGEyxALAoxftanhEP
  • 868905be45687ab51c6cf637e8a8727255831f72a5eb178eac02010236870463:1
  • value  301100
    address  1EPeEcLbRaeaRxhPTkCEZ8RRv2cVNGrugC